"Volkswagen ID.7: The Long-Range Electric Sedan to Challenge Tesla's Model 3"

TL;DR Summary
Volkswagen has unveiled the ID.7, its first global electric model for the upper mid-size class, with ranges up to 700 km (WLTP), superior powertrain, spacious interior, and premium technologies. The ID.7 launch is planned for this year in Europe and China, and from 2024 in North America. The model features a new operating and display concept, massage seats, electronically dimmable panoramic sunroof, and enhanced best-in-class assistance systems. Volkswagen plans to offer the widest electric range of all manufacturers in Europe by 2026, from the entry-level model for less than 25,000 euros up to the ID.7 as the new top model within the ID. family.
